Angels of the Water Fountain at Bethesda Terrace in New York City's Central Park.
Size: 5000px × 3336px
Location: Bethesda Terrace, Central Park, New York, New York, USA
Photo credit: © Sean Pavone /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: america, american, angel, angels, attraction, beautiful, bethesda, brick, central, city, destination, evening, fountain, fountains, historic, historica, lake, landmark, landscape, manhattan, nature, night, ny, nyc, outdoors, park, parks, plaza, pretty, red, scene, scenery, scenic, sky, square, statue, terrace, tourist, travel, trees, usa, water, waters, york